The Genesis of Bad
After the earth-shattering success of Thriller, Michael Jackson found himself at a pivotal moment in his career. The pressure to outdo what many considered the greatest album ever made was immense. Bad was Michael's answer to that challenge, and it represented a significant evolution in his artistry. He wasn't just aiming to replicate Thriller's success; he wanted to push boundaries, experiment with new sounds, and explore deeper themes. This ambition is evident in every track on the album, from the hard-hitting beats of the title track to the smooth, soulful melodies of "Man in the Mirror." The making of Bad was a collaborative effort, with Michael working alongside legendary producers like Quincy Jones. However, unlike Thriller, Michael took on a more significant role in the songwriting and production process, giving him greater creative control over the final product. This increased involvement allowed him to infuse the album with his personal experiences, thoughts, and emotions, making it a more intimate and revealing work than its predecessor. The album's themes touch on various aspects of life, including love, fame, social justice, and personal struggle. Each song tells a story, inviting listeners to connect with Michael on a deeper level. Bad is a testament to Michael's unwavering commitment to artistic growth and his relentless pursuit of perfection. It's an album that reflects his evolution as a musician, a songwriter, and a human being, cementing his status as the King of Pop.

1. "Bad"
The title track, "Bad," is an absolute powerhouse that immediately grabs your attention. The song's inception is quite interesting. Originally, Michael envisioned it as a duet with Prince, aiming to create an ultimate face-off between two music giants. While the collaboration didn't materialize, the song evolved into a solo performance that perfectly captures the essence of youthful rebellion and bravado. "Bad" is characterized by its aggressive beats, sharp lyrics, and Michael's commanding vocals. The music video, directed by Martin Scorsese, is iconic in its own right, featuring a street gang showdown and showcasing Michael's incredible dance moves. The song's message is about standing up for yourself and not backing down in the face of adversity. It's an anthem of self-empowerment that resonates with anyone who has ever felt challenged or marginalized. The energy of "Bad" is infectious, making it a perfect opening track that sets the tone for the rest of the album.

9. "Dirty Diana"
"Dirty Diana" is a hard-rocking track that explores the darker side of fame and temptation. The song tells the story of a groupie who seduces rock stars with her charm and allure. Michael's vocals are aggressive and edgy, capturing the dangerous and seductive nature of the song's subject. The song features a blistering guitar solo by Steve Stevens, adding to its hard-rocking vibe. "Dirty Diana" is a cautionary tale about the pitfalls of fame and the dangers of succumbing to temptation.

The Impact and Legacy of Bad
Bad wasn't just an album; it was a cultural reset. Following the massive success of Thriller was no easy feat, but Bad proved that Michael Jackson was here to stay as a musical force. The album spawned five number-one singles on the Billboard Hot 100, making it the first album to achieve this milestone. The Bad World Tour was another monumental achievement, breaking attendance records and solidifying Michael's status as a global superstar. But beyond the sales and accolades, Bad had a profound impact on music, fashion, and pop culture. The album's music videos were groundbreaking, pushing the boundaries of visual storytelling and setting a new standard for music video production. Songs like "Man in the Mirror" became anthems for social change, inspiring people to look inward and make a difference in the world. Bad's influence can still be heard in today's music, with countless artists citing Michael Jackson as an inspiration. The album's themes of self-empowerment, social justice, and personal growth continue to resonate with listeners of all ages. Bad remains a testament to Michael Jackson's unparalleled artistry and his ability to connect with people on a deeply emotional level. It's an album that will continue to inspire and entertain for generations to come.
